Unpacking the Core Concepts: RTP and Volatility
Return to Player (RTP) is specified as a percentage that indicates the theoretical long-term payback a player can expect from a particular game. For example, a slot with an RTP of 96% implies that, over an infinite number of spins, players would receive £96 back for every £100 wagered, on average. This figure is calculated based on the game’s underlying algorithms, including payline structures, payout sizes, and the frequency of winning combinations. While RTP offers an important benchmark, it doesn’t guarantee short-term results, which are heavily influenced by luck and variance.
On the other hand, volatility (also called variance) measures the risk level associated with a slot game, reflecting how frequently and how significantly a player can expect wins. High-volatility slots tend to produce infrequent but sizeable payouts, appealing to risk-takers seeking big jackpots. Conversely, low-volatility machines generate smaller, more regular wins, catering to players seeking steady, less risky play.

Why Understanding RTP and Volatility Matters
Awareness of these key factors enables players to tailor their gaming strategies—maximising entertainment value while managing expectations. For instance, a player aware that a slot offers high volatility might choose to wager less per spin, cushioning potential swings, and enjoying the anticipation of larger jackpots.
Critically, reputable online operators display RTP figures within game rules or info sections, aiding informed decision-making. These figures, however, are based on theoretical models; real-world results can differ due to random number generator (RNG) randomness and short-term variance.
The Limitations of RTP and Volatility as Predictive Tools
“While RTP and volatility are invaluable for setting expectations, they are not crystal balls,” notes Dr. Emily Carter, a gaming behaviour researcher. “Players should supplement this knowledge with responsible gambling practices that include setting budgets and understanding that short-term outcomes are largely a matter of chance.”
For example, a slot game’s advertised RTP of 96% does not mean a player will get exactly £96 back on every £100 wagered. Over a handful of spins, fluctuations can be dramatic, reinforcing the importance of responsible play and strategic bankroll management.
